Pros of a Metal Roof
Most metal roofing materials are reflective, meaning they can direct the sun’s rays away from your house and reduce cooling costs in the summer. Depending on the metal you choose, this could save you about 20%-30% off your energy bill.
Zinc
One of the most popular roofing materials, zinc is a good choice for durability and low maintenance. It can be used for shingles and panels and can last up to 150 years.
Galvanized Steel
For simple, flat profiles, galvanized steel is a cost-effective choice. It’s coated with liquified zinc to protect it from rusting and is available in a range of thicknesses.

If you want a metal roof that will last for decades, consider copper. It’s strong, long-lasting and requires minimal maintenance due to its self-healing coating that covers scratches and scrapes.
Shake, Shingle, & Tile
For an authentic, classic look, many homeowners are choosing shake, shingle and tile. These roof profiles mimic the natural elements of wood, slate and tile, and are easy to install over an existing roof. They’re also a great way to improve the aesthetic value of your home and add curb appeal.
